Output 734650c9607ac144fa0df2de40423b2a33915485c76ad398e0f1debb51e4a7ac: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f3bf9fc4d7e8cb5e84bccff81e4b3a43f3c6930 OP_EQUAL
address
3EkNQDVZVJZKHHLyAJfyTSkTmk89BiDHnw
transaction
734650c9607ac144fa0df2de40423b2a33915485c76ad398e0f1debb51e4a7ac
spent
true